Population | 1,830,000 | 15,520,000 | 144,900 | 731,387 | 112,490 |
Official language(s) | Romanian | Turkish | Greek | Ukrainian | Indonesian and Balinese |
Level of English | High | Low | High | Low | Low |
Main airport | Henri Coanda International Airport (OTP) | Istanbul Airport (IST) | Larnaca International Airport (LCA) | Lviv Danylo Halytskyi International Airport (LWO) | Ngurah Rai International Airport (DPA) |
Most common months to visit | April - October | April - June, September and October | March - May, October - December | May - September | May - October |
Currency | RON - Romanian Leu (L) | TRY - Turkish Lira (โบ) | EUR - Euro (โฌ) | UAH - Ukrainian Hryvnia (โด) | IDR - Indonesian Rupiah (Rp) |
Credit cards | Accepted almost everywhere | Accepted in most places | Accepted everywhere | Accepted almost everywhere | Accepted in some places |
Remote worker visa | No | No | No | No | Yes |
Average monthly costs | $1351 | $659 | $1959 | $922 | $1363 |
Rent | $615 | $354 | $678 | $400 | $658 |
Groceries | $114 | $44 | $157 | $91 | $150 |
Dining out | $165 | $81 | $261 | $151 | $10 |
Cafe | $38 | $18 | $56 | $21 | $28 |
Coworking space | $133 | $49 | $209 | $79 | $106 |
Mobile internet | $7 | $3 | $35 | $4 | $3 |
Public transportation | $21 | $6 | $63 | $5 | $53 |
Taxis | $9 | $6 | $42 | $12 | $13 |
Shared bicycles and scooters | $25 | $2 | $45 | $16 | $33 |
Sport and cultural events | $29 | $11 | $28 | $13 | $14 |
Museums and sights | $29 | $15 | $8 | $9 | $9 |
Nightlife | $45 | $22 | $110 | $43 | $118 |
Gym | $30 | $9 | $107 | $22 | $72 |
Yoga | $59 | $23 | $105 | $30 | $87 |
Massage | $31 | $15 | $54 | $27 | $10 |
SIM card options | Vodafone, Orange | Turkcell, Turk Telekom | Primetel, Cytamobile-Vodafone and Epic/MTN | Vodafone, Kyivstar | Telkomsel, XL Axiata |
Tipping | 5% - 10% at restaurants, 5% - 10% tip for services is appreciated but not expected, round up for taxis | Tip 5-10% in restaurants, cafรฉs and bars | 10% usually added and expected at restaurants, round up at bars | 10% in restaurants, not expected elsewhere | Tip 5 - 10% in restaurants if service charge is not included in the bill |
Taxi apps | Star Taxi, Uber | BiTaksi | nTaxi | Uber, Uklon | Grab, GoJek |
Tap water | Not drinkable | Not drinkable | Not drinkable | Not drinkable | Not drinkable |
Overall cuisine | Wide range of meat and fish dishes, soups, salads and cheeses influenced by German, Hungarian, Turkish, Greek and Ukrainian cuisine. | A fusion of cultures creates diverse dishes with bulgur, koftes, stews, eggplants and fish | Mediterranean style with emphasis on seafood, meats, olives, cheesed and traditional sauces. Some food with Middle Eastern influences as well.. | Slavic. Emphasis on frilled meats combined with potatoes, carrots, pickles and cabbage. Creamy deserts often elaborated with cottage cheese. Lviv enjoys culinary influences from Kiev (traditional with an emphasis on chicken) and Odessa (various seafood dishes). | Balinese foods revolve on the complex flavors from certain ingredients like fresh vegetables, meat, coconut milk, and time-tested spices mixture. |
Local food specialities | Sarmale, mฤmฤligฤ, mici, ciolan cu fasole, ciorbฤ de burtฤ, covrig, papanasi | Dรถner, ฤฐรงli Kรถfte, Dondurma, Karnฤฑyarฤฑk, Turkish delight | Souvlaki, sheftalia, kleftiko, stifado, halloumi, koukepia and moussaka | Lviv cheesecake, fish Zupa, Tsivikli, Karmanadli, Banosh, Borscht, Salo, Syrnyky | Satay, nasi goreng, gado-gado, martabak, bubur sumsum |
Eat like a local | Set lunch menus, cafe terraces, cofeterias | Traditional breakfasts, street stalls for simit, lahmacun and kokorec, Turkish coffee | Opt for smaller, outside eateries and taverns serving traditional foods. Fast food kebab shops and falafel bars offer authentic options, too. | Local grills, themed taverns, local breweries, small bakeries | Warung for authentic babi guling and bebek betutu, cafes for kopi luwak, street stalls for pisang goreng, nasi campur, and sate lilit |
Vegetarian / vegan options | 33 listings on Happy Cow | 59 listings on Happy Cow | 14 options on HappyCow, but non-meat Mediterranean/Middle Eastern options are always available | 9 options on HappyCow | 255 listings on Happy Cow |
